Transaction 544d0744620f8b6c32f924fbf39c713e7011762ec93aa6f42410116a3482f977

block
1ba18f633dc94839deecfc7e6b38a32e87f491f5f1b0894c768f942ecc7cf89a

1 Input

23 Outputs